As Oy Sammonkatu 3, in Jyväskylä, Finland, renewed its heating system in 2025 with a GST Adaptic substation equipped with a Mid-Cooling Connection. The solution helped the housing company improve heating reliability and increase system transparency. By reducing the district heating return temperature, the housing company was also able to eliminate district heating penalty fees.

A more reliable and predictable heating system

Built in 1962, the housing company consists of 36 apartments and a commercial space. According to Kalle Lahtinen, Chair of the Board, there was a need to make the heating system more reliable and easier to manage.

“We wanted to improve heating monitoring, reduce uncertainty in maintenance and get rid of the penalty fees related to high district heating return temperature. We were looking for a ‘buy-and-forget’ type of solution that would be as maintenance-free and predictable as possible,” Lahtinen says, describing the starting point.

The selected solution was GST Adaptic, which combines intelligent heating control, remote management and energy efficiency features. At Sammonkatu 3, the Mid-Cooling Connection (MCC) played a particularly important role in improving district heating efficiency. In addition, the system’s remote management enables heating monitoring, reporting and alarm management through a single user interface.


Eliminating unexpected costs and saving on the basic fee

After the heating system renewal, the housing company has reduced the district heating return temperature and eliminated district heating penalty fees. The estimated annual savings are on average €400–500, which corresponds to approximately €10,000 over the system’s lifecycle.

The housing company is also satisfied with the system’s reliability and manageability. The Adaptic control system enables remote monitoring and adjustment of the heating system via computer and mobile device, with reports and historical data in one place. Alarms are routed automatically via SMS or email.

Sammonkatu 3 also uses GST Adaptic’s power limitation feature, which helps the housing company cut district heating peak loads. Power limitation operates automatically in the background and does not affect living comfort. In the future, power limitation may bring additional savings in heating costs if the district heating peak power, which is used to calculate the basic fee, can be reduced.

Remote management makes the operation of the heating system more transparent to the housing company, property manager and maintenance provider. Possible deviations are detected earlier, and some faults can be diagnosed or resolved remotely without a separate maintenance visit.

According to Lahtinen, reliability and predictability are the key benefits that GST Adaptic brings to the housing company. The broad integration possibilities have also been well received. The existing exhaust air unit in the housing company was seamlessly integrated into the same control system as GST Adaptic.

“With a sensible investment, we were able to eliminate unpleasant and unexpected maintenance costs. At the same time, improved district heating return temperature creates savings.” Lahtinen says.
